Afternoon Opportunities
at the Gathering
There will be so much to do, but so little time. So,
start planning now for the ways you'll spend your afternoons
at the Gathering.
· Visit the Great Room, where you'll find music,
drama, special presentations and more
· Stop by the Arty Party area and make a keepsake
to take home
· Learn more about a Gathering speaker when you
visit the Let's Talk area
· Find some peace and quiet in the Prayer and Meditation
Room, which includes a full-size labyrinth
· Celebrate PW's past, present and future in the
History Room
Thursday, Friday and Saturday afternoons offer special choices
for ways to spend your time.
· Take advantage of one of the 80 workshops offered
at the 2003 Gathering. Planned with PW's broad constituency in
mind, there is literally something for everyone-from leadership
development to lighthearted fun. Several workshops will be offered
in Korean and Spanish. Workshops require preregistration; for
more information see the "11 to 7" booklet in your
registration confirmation packet.
· Get away from the convention center and take
a mission tour. Three different tours are planned; each tour
will visit two sites, including the Highland Community Ministry
Center and the American Printing House for the Blind.
· Enjoy the video previews, available each day
from 4 P.M. to 6 P.M.
The videos will explore a different topics each day. You'll see
a brief clip and then receive ideas for using the video in a
class, Circle meeting or workshop.
· Take part in a Special Afternoon event. Planned
events include a conversation with the Westfall sisters, writers
of the 2003--2004 Horizons Bible study, The Face Is
Familiar: Remembering Unnamed Women in Scripture.
As always, you'll find exhibits and displays, plus places
to exercise, eat, sit and chat.
Youth
(ages 13 to 18) are invited to spend their afternoon in the youth
program, which includes special outings, time to share with other
youth and a hospitality room. See the "11 to 7" booklet
in your registration confirmation packet for more details.
